Observation of the Efficacy of Acitretin Combined with NB-UVB on Generalized Psoriasis Plaque

Abstract

Objective To investigate the efficacy of acitretin combined with narrow-band ultravioletB(NB-UVB) in the treatment of patients with psoriasis plaque. Methods A total of 65 patients with psoriasis plaque was randomly divided into treatment group(35 cases) and control group(30 cases). Treatment group was treated with acitretin and NB-UVB,while control group was treated with NB-UVB only. The two groups were both treated for 10 weeks. Results The effective rate was 91.43% in treated group,and 66.67% in control group. There was significant difference between two groups (P0.05). The recurrence rate of the two groups has no significant difference(P0.05). Conclusion Radiation of acitretin combined with NB-UVB is safe and can improve the therapy efficacy significantly for patients with generalized psoriasis plaque.
